Вы находитесь на странице: 1из 11

Дадени компоненти

4Kx8
CS

A15
A14
A13
A12
A11
A10

A0-A9

A15
A14
A13 A0-A9
A12
A11
A10
4Kx8
A15
A14
A13
A12 4Kx8
A11

A15
A14
A13
A12 4Kx8

A15
A14
A13
A12
Дадно
Мемориска мапа 64K = 2^6 * 2^10 = 2^16 вкупно 16 адресни линии за цела мемприска м
Дадени ком. 4K = 2^12 12 адресни линии за секоја компонента (А0-А1
Дизајнирана ком. 11K
На мемориска локација 64K

бинарна претстава на адреса КРАЈНО РЕШЕНИЕ


Мемориска
А15 А14 А13 А12 А11 А10 А9-А0
локација
32 16 8 4 2 1 Мем. ком. AND порта
9K 0 0 1 0 0 1 000000000 ММ1 001001
10K 0 0 1 0 1 0 000000000 ММ2 0011
11K 0 0 1 0 1 1 000000000 ММ3 0100
12K 0 0 1 1 0 0 000000000
13K 0 0 1 1 0 1 000000000
14K 0 0 1 1 1 0 000000000
15K 0 0 1 1 1 1 000000000
16K 0 1 0 0 0 0 000000000
17K 0 1 0 0 0 1 000000000
18K 0 1 0 0 1 0 000000000
19K 0 1 0 0 1 1 000000000
за цела мемприска мапа (А0-А15)
оја компонента (А0-А11)

AND порта Од До Од До
00101 0 11 0 7
0 11 0 7
0 11 0 7
Кеш меморија 290
Блок 0 Блок 1 291
Множ.0 704-719 (11) 64-71(1) 292
Множ.1 293
Множ.2 163-169 (2) 552-559 (8) 294
Множ.3 560-568 (8) 295
Множ.4 296
Множ.5 297
Множ.6 298
Множ.7 299
Множ.8 300
301
Hit Miss 302
13 1 290-303 (4) 303
15 1 704-719 (11) 704
7 1 552-559 (8) 705
Циклус1
8 1 560-568 (8) 706
7 1 64-71 (1) 707
6 1 163-169 (2) 708
13 1 290-303 (4) 709
16 704-719 (11) 710
7 1 552-559 (8) 711
Циклус2
9 560-568 (8) 712
8 64-71 (1) 713
6 1 163-169 (2) 714
13 1 290-303 (4) 715
16 704-719 (11) 716
7 1 552-559 (8) 717
Циклус3
9 560-568 (8) 718
8 64-71 (1) 719
6 1 163-169 (2) 552
Total 174 12 553
554
Hit rate 93.5% 555
556
557
558
559
560
561
562
563
564
565
566
567
568
64
65
66
67
68
69
70
71
163
164
165
166
167
168
169
Дадено
Бр. Блокови Бр. Множ. Бр. Зборови
Кеш 8 4(2^2)
Mm 2048 = 2^11 128 (2^7) / 8 (2^3) = 16 (2^4)

Ознака Множ. Збор


5 2 4

Адреса Ознака Множ. Збор


100100010 00100100010 00100 10 0010
100100011 00100100011 00100 10 0011
100100100 00100100100 00100 10 0100
100100101 00100100101 00100 10 0101
100100110 00100100110 00100 10 0110
100100111 00100100111 00100 10 0111
100101000 00100101000 00100 10 1000
100101001 00100101001 00100 10 1001
100101010 00100101010 00100 10 1010
100101011 00100101011 00100 10 1011
100101100 00100101100 00100 10 1100
100101101 00100101101 00100 10 1101
100101110 00100101110 00100 10 1110
100101111 00100101111 00100 10 1111
1011000000 01011000000 01011 00 0000
1011000001 01011000001 01011 00 0001
1011000010 01011000010 01011 00 0010
1011000011 01011000011 01011 00 0011
1011000100 01011000100 01011 00 0100
1011000101 01011000101 01011 00 0101
1011000110 01011000110 01011 00 0110
1011000111 01011000111 01011 00 0111
1011001000 01011001000 01011 00 1000
1011001001 01011001001 01011 00 1001
1011001010 01011001010 01011 00 1010
1011001011 01011001011 01011 00 1011
1011001100 01011001100 01011 00 1100
1011001101 01011001101 01011 00 1101
1011001110 01011001110 01011 00 1110
1011001111 01011001111 01011 00 1111
1000101000 01000101000 01000 10 1000
1000101001 01000101001 01000 10 1001
1000101010 01000101010 01000 10 1010
1000101011 01000101011 01000 10 1011
1000101100 01000101100 01000 10 1100
1000101101 01000101101 01000 10 1101
1000101110 01000101110 01000 10 1110
1000101111 01000101111 01000 10 1111
1000110000 01000110000 01000 11 0000
1000110001 01000110001 01000 11 0001
1000110010 01000110010 01000 11 0010
1000110011 01000110011 01000 11 0011
1000110100 01000110100 01000 11 0100
1000110101 01000110101 01000 11 0101
1000110110 01000110110 01000 11 0110
1000110111 01000110111 01000 11 0111
1000111000 01000111000 01000 11 1000
1000000 00001000000 00001 00 0000
1000001 00001000001 00001 00 0001
1000010 00001000010 00001 00 0010
1000011 00001000011 00001 00 0011
1000100 00001000100 00001 00 0100
1000101 00001000101 00001 00 0101
1000110 00001000110 00001 00 0110
1000111 00001000111 00001 00 0111
10100011 00010100011 00010 10 0011
10100100 00010100100 00010 10 0100
10100101 00010100101 00010 10 0101
10100110 00010100110 00010 10 0110
10100111 00010100111 00010 10 0111
10101000 00010101000 00010 10 1000
10101001 00010101001 00010 10 1001
Број на
Број на зборови страници
Виртуелна меморија 256KB = 2 ^ 18 2 ^ 18 / 2 ^ 11 = 128 aka 2 ^ 7
Физичка меморија 8KB = 2^13 4=2^2
Големина на страница 2 ^ 11

Виртуелна адреса page offset


7 11

Физичка адреса frame offset


2 11

Временска Промашув
Страна Рамка марка Погодоци ања
15 0 1 0 1
14 1 2 0 1
13 2 3 0 1
12 3 4 0 1
13 2 5 1 0
12 3 6 1 0
8 0 7 0 1
15 1 8 1 0
6 2 9 0 1
14 3 10 1 0
3 0 11 0 1
декадно бинарно страна (bin) страна (dec) offset page hit page fault
92 1011100
8 1000
8 1000
8 1000
8 1000
27 11011
119 1110111
119 1110111
8 1000
8 1000
119 1110111
43

hex bin virtual page offset


Виртуелна меморија E16 111000010110 1110 00010110
physical frame offset
Физичка меморија 316 1100010110 11 00010110

hex bin virtual page offset


Физичка меморија 116 0100010110 1 00010110
physical frame offset
Виртуелна меморија F16 111100010110 1111 00010110
Number 0 0
Time 5E-07 0.002
Hit rate #DIV/0!
Effective time #DIV/0! s
#DIV/0! ms

Број на Број на
зборови страници
Виртуелна меморија 256KB = 2 ^ 18 2 ^ 18 / 2 ^ 11 = 128 aka 2 ^ 7
Физичка меморија 8KB = 2^13 4=2^2
Големина на страница 2 ^ 11

Вам также может понравиться